90 static void move_ptes(struct vm_area_struct *vma, pmd_t *old_pmd,
91 unsigned long old_addr, unsigned long old_end,
92 struct vm_area_struct *new_vma, pmd_t *new_pmd,
93 unsigned long new_addr, bool need_rmap_locks)
95 struct address_space *mapping = NULL;
96 struct anon_vma *anon_vma = NULL;
97 struct mm_struct *mm = vma->vm_mm;
98 pte_t *old_pte, *new_pte, pte;
99 spinlock_t *old_ptl, *new_ptl;
102 * When need_rmap_locks is true, we take the i_mmap_mutex and anon_vma
103 * locks to ensure that rmap will always observe either the old or the
104 * new ptes. This is the easiest way to avoid races with
105 * truncate_pagecache(), page migration, etc...
107 * When need_rmap_locks is false, we use other ways to avoid
108 * such races:
110 * - During exec() shift_arg_pages(), we use a specially tagged vma
111 * which rmap call sites look for using is_vma_temporary_stack().
113 * - During mremap(), new_vma is often known to be placed after vma
114 * in rmap traversal order. This ensures rmap will always observe
115 * either the old pte, or the new pte, or both (the page table locks
116 * serialize access to individual ptes, but only rmap traversal
117 * order guarantees that we won't miss both the old and new ptes).
119 if (need_rmap_locks) {
120 if (vma->vm_file) {
121 mapping = vma->vm_file->f_mapping;
122 mutex_lock(&mapping->i_mmap_mutex);
124 if (vma->anon_vma) {
125 anon_vma = vma->anon_vma;
126 anon_vma_lock_write(anon_vma);
131 * We don't have to worry about the ordering of src and dst
132 * pte locks because exclusive mmap_sem prevents deadlock.
134 old_pte = pte_offset_map_lock(mm, old_pmd, old_addr, &old_ptl);
135 new_pte = pte_offset_map(new_pmd, new_addr);
136 new_ptl = pte_lockptr(mm, new_pmd);
137 if (new_ptl != old_ptl)
138 spin_lock_nested(new_ptl, SINGLE_DEPTH_NESTING);
139 arch_enter_lazy_mmu_mode();
141 for (; old_addr < old_end; old_pte++, old_addr += PAGE_SIZE,
142 new_pte++, new_addr += PAGE_SIZE) {
143 if (pte_none(*old_pte))
144 continue;
145 pte = ptep_get_and_clear(mm, old_addr, old_pte);
146 pte = move_pte(pte, new_vma->vm_page_prot, old_addr, new_addr);
147 pte = move_soft_dirty_pte(pte);
148 set_pte_at(mm, new_addr, new_pte, pte);
151 arch_leave_lazy_mmu_mode();
152 if (new_ptl != old_ptl)
153 spin_unlock(new_ptl);
154 pte_unmap(new_pte - 1);
155 pte_unmap_unlock(old_pte - 1, old_ptl);
156 if (anon_vma)
157 anon_vma_unlock_write(anon_vma);
158 if (mapping)
159 mutex_unlock(&mapping->i_mmap_mutex);

229 static unsigned long move_vma(struct vm_area_struct *vma,
230 unsigned long old_addr, unsigned long old_len,
231 unsigned long new_len, unsigned long new_addr, bool *locked)
233 struct mm_struct *mm = vma->vm_mm;
234 struct vm_area_struct *new_vma;
235 unsigned long vm_flags = vma->vm_flags;
236 unsigned long new_pgoff;
237 unsigned long moved_len;
238 unsigned long excess = 0;
239 unsigned long hiwater_vm;
240 int split = 0;
241 int err;
242 bool need_rmap_locks;
245 * We'd prefer to avoid failure later on in do_munmap:
246 * which may split one vma into three before unmapping.
248 if (mm->map_count >= sysctl_max_map_count - 3)
249 return -ENOMEM;
252 * Advise KSM to break any KSM pages in the area to be moved:
253 * it would be confusing if they were to turn up at the new
254 * location, where they happen to coincide with different KSM
255 * pages recently unmapped. But leave vma->vm_flags as it was,
256 * so KSM can come around to merge on vma and new_vma afterwards.
258 err = ksm_madvise(vma, old_addr, old_addr + old_len,
259 MADV_UNMERGEABLE, &vm_flags);
260 if (err)
261 return err;
263 new_pgoff = vma->vm_pgoff + ((old_addr - vma->vm_start) >> PAGE_SHIFT);
264 new_vma = copy_vma(&vma, new_addr, new_len, new_pgoff,
265 &need_rmap_locks);
266 if (!new_vma)
267 return -ENOMEM;
269 moved_len = move_page_tables(vma, old_addr, new_vma, new_addr, old_len,
270 need_rmap_locks);
271 if (moved_len < old_len) {
273 * On error, move entries back from new area to old,
274 * which will succeed since page tables still there,
275 * and then proceed to unmap new area instead of old.
277 move_page_tables(new_vma, new_addr, vma, old_addr, moved_len,
278 true);
279 vma = new_vma;
280 old_len = new_len;
281 old_addr = new_addr;
282 new_addr = -ENOMEM;
285 /* Conceal VM_ACCOUNT so old reservation is not undone */
286 if (vm_flags & VM_ACCOUNT) {
287 vma->vm_flags &= ~VM_ACCOUNT;
288 excess = vma->vm_end - vma->vm_start - old_len;
289 if (old_addr > vma->vm_start &&
290 old_addr + old_len < vma->vm_end)
291 split = 1;
295 * If we failed to move page tables we still do total_vm increment
296 * since do_munmap() will decrement it by old_len == new_len.
298 * Since total_vm is about to be raised artificially high for a
299 * moment, we need to restore high watermark afterwards: if stats
300 * are taken meanwhile, total_vm and hiwater_vm appear too high.
301 * If this were a serious issue, we'd add a flag to do_munmap().
303 hiwater_vm = mm->hiwater_vm;
304 vm_stat_account(mm, vma->vm_flags, vma->vm_file, new_len>>PAGE_SHIFT);
306 if (do_munmap(mm, old_addr, old_len) < 0) {
307 /* OOM: unable to split vma, just get accounts right */
308 vm_unacct_memory(excess >> PAGE_SHIFT);
309 excess = 0;
311 mm->hiwater_vm = hiwater_vm;
313 /* Restore VM_ACCOUNT if one or two pieces of vma left */
314 if (excess) {
315 vma->vm_flags |= VM_ACCOUNT;
316 if (split)
317 vma->vm_next->vm_flags |= VM_ACCOUNT;
320 if (vm_flags & VM_LOCKED) {
321 mm->locked_vm += new_len >> PAGE_SHIFT;
322 *locked = true;
325 return new_addr;
